The blast occurred at a house belonging to the parents of a PSNI officer.
The Real IRA has claimed responsibility for the attack.
Police said a car was damaged in the explosion but there were no injuries.
A second device was made safe outside the home of the police officer's sister in Kylemore Park.
Several people were forced to leave their homes after that device was discovered at around 7.30am.
PSNI Chief Superintendent Steven Martin said the two devices had the potential to kill.
